Marco Melandri has renewed his contract to stay with the factory Yamaha team for the 2012 FIM Superbike World Championship. That’s the word from the official Superbike World Championship website, which is citing a report in a weekly Italian magazine. Yamaha has not yet announced the new deal but may do so during this coming weekend’s Superbike World Championship event at Silverstone. Melandri’s current teammate Eugene Laverty is already contracted to Yamaha through 2012.
